The swim team has had a great season.
The girls finished 5-4, which is the first winning season in over 13 years. The boys finished 3-6 but for the first time in over 13 years had enough boys to have two relays and for the first time in 10 years were able to put at least one person into each event.

Brunswick CSD Submitted by Brunswick CSD Communications Brunswick CSD is proud to announce its winter Scholar Athlete sports teams for the 2024-2025 season. The school fielded seven varsity teams, including Girls Basketball, Boys Basketball, Boys Wrestling, Competitive Cheerleading, Unified Bowling, Boys Indoor Track, and Girls Indoor Track.
